Lillian Gish posed as Elaine of Astolat in Way Down East From 1894 for the late 1920s, flicks ended up silent films. Silent movie actors emphasised entire body language and facial expression, so that the viewers could greater realize what an actor was feeling and portraying on monitor. Considerably silent film performing is apt to strike modern day-working day audiences as simplistic or campy. The melodramatic acting style was in some cases a practice actors transferred from their previous phase expertise.

"[33] Within the acting industry, you will discover four sorts of television roles one particular could land on a exhibit. Every style varies in prominence, frequency of visual appearance, and spend. The main is called a sequence regular—the principle actors on the demonstrate as Element of the long term Solid. Actors in recurring roles are underneath contract to appear in a number of episodes of the collection. A co-star role is a small speaking purpose that typically only appears in one episode. A guest star is a larger purpose than the usual co-star role, as well as the character is frequently the central aim from the episode or integral for the plot.
